I can't download flash player for IE

New Here ,
Jan 17, 2013 Jan 17, 2013

Copy link to clipboard

Copied

First I tried more than 8th to download from http://get.adobe.com/cn/flashplayer/, but everytime when the program run to download to 7%, it will stop,and say overtime or can't find reliable source. Then I flollowed the direction, download it from Flash Player for ActiveX (Internet Explorer), but when I run the program it says let me download from http://get.adobe.com/cn/flashplayer/, because it's not the latest version. So, how can I download it? I'm in Shanghai, China.

I suggest that you try a clean install, as described in http://forums.adobe.com/thread/928315

then download and run both offline installers from http://helpx.adobe.com/flash-player/kb/installation-problems-flash-player-windows.html#main-pars_hea...
